Output cf8624c90fab4aa65849b3b909b1d3301b1e63ac970fa2d0605dab22ff767900:17

value
348340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cfda16a533faad4fda46cef56ab1af63601ae71 OP_EQUAL
address
32shsQNcZFHe1824NaBLkP58E1v4XBrHyi
transaction
cf8624c90fab4aa65849b3b909b1d3301b1e63ac970fa2d0605dab22ff767900
spent
true